Nobody blames the free market. Nearly half of gun owners in the U.S. would consider buying a smart gun, according to a Johns Hopkins University study. (Michael R. Bloomberg, founder of Bloomberg News parent Bloomberg LP, is a donor to groups that support gun control.) The promise of guns that can be used only by one person is that there will be fewer fired by accident or by someone who shouldnt have access to a gun, and fewer sold on the black market.
This is the story of why the multibillion-dollar American gun industry hasnt yet managed to make guns any smarter.
